The Best Straps for Rolex Explorer II Polar 16570 (White Dial) - NDC, Rubber B, IWC, Colareb
There are lots of reviews of the Rolex Explorer II 16570 on the web. This one is different. It shows the watch on 6 different straps so you can see how the watch can look and feel totally fresh with minimal investment.
